A little background before we get started...
I updated the LX195 with all WHS and HP MSS updates. No idea if this is necessary.
I installed the SanEncore add-in then updated it to HP MSS 2.5. No idea if this is necessary.

Now to Install HP MSS 3.0

Take HP_EX48X_RECOVERY ISO and extract it. Add in the PXE folder and replace WHSRecovery.exe from the original LX195 Server Recovery Disc.
Execute WHSRecovery.exe and follow the steps.
Once it says Success: Server is now in recovery mode, click next.
Choose Server Recovery, click next.
Click next
Wait....
When Recovery is complete click next then finish.
It will install the WHS connector and attempt to connect.
Don't worry about it not being able to find it, we'll get to that so just cancel it when on the Home server not found screen.

The server will restart and will be in a endless reboot due to a blue screen STOP 0x0000007B error due to the storage controller driver missing so lets add it.
Pull the hard drive and place it in another machine and use your current os or winPE and download driverinjection and open it.
Click next and choose Windows Server 2003.
Click next and choose Standard IDE.
Browse to your ?:\WHS's windows\system32\config\system file and click open.
Click next twice
Click Finish
Nows a good time to download the NIC driver so download setup_v11.24.5.3 and put it somewhere on your WHS drive.

Reboot your computer and make it boot your LX195 drive.
It should boot into HP MSS 3.0 and do a bunch of stuff and reboot a few times.
If your prompted for drivers for hardware found cancel all of them since the computer were using is not the one we want to install drivers for.
If all goes good you should now be in WHS and be presented with the eula.
Install the Marvell Miniport Driver by unziping the setup_v11.24.5.3.zip file and clicking setup.exe
Once finished shut down your computer and put your Hard Drive back into your LX195 and connect it to your LAN and power it on.

Now from the HP_EX48X_RECOVERY CD install WHSCONNECTORINSTALL.exe located in cd:\HP_EX48X_RECOVERY\Home Server Connector Software\
Go through the prompts and it will install a lot of updates. If it errors out like mine did during the updates its no big deal, we have RDC now!
Open Remote Desktop connection and put in hpstorage and login with Administrator and the password you choose earlier.
Your LX195 will need to be restarted from all the updates installed so do that.

Launch the WHS connector again and it should complete all the updates and reboot your LX195.
Once it reboots, the connector will join your computer to WHS and will configure backup.
I got a error while configuring backup about the backup service.
RDC into your server then ensure windows backup service is running.
I hit Ctrl Alt End to pull up task manager and on the process tab click show from all users and end the twonkymedia cpu hogging process.
Then on the client your trying to setup the connector on hit back and configure backup should finish now.

Log into the connector and click settings then update, which will install power pack 3.
When it finishes it will ask to restart, do it.
Install updates again and reboot.
Check for any more updates and if there aren't any install the HP updates by going to settings, MediaSmart Server, then HP Update tab.
Do above again until it says no updates found.

Now theres still some missing drivers for various devices so lets get them.
Download from intel 945g chipset drivers for Windows Server 2003 x86, it will be called infinst_autol.exe.
Download from intel the display adapter driver 82945g for windows xp, it will be called winxp_14324.zip.
Install the chipset drivers through RDC then reboot the LX195.
RDC back in and extract winxp_14324.zip
Open Device Manager by navigating to Start, Control Panel, SYstem, Hardware tab.
Click the + on Display Adapters and right click Standard VGA and choose update driver.
Choose advanced then next.
Browse to the location you extracted winxp_14324.zip and choose the graphics sub directory, then click next.
It will find the display driver and install it, when done it will want to restart the computer, do it.
